However, statistics can dispel doubts. Studies carried out on the European market show that among the current 4-5 year old cars there is the same proportion of copies with various kinds of malfunctions (about 11%) as among cars produced 15 years ago and examined at the beginning of the 2000s. Such data are presented in the reports of the German organization TUV, which is engaged in vehicle inspection. Of course, in this case we are talking about neat Europeans who maintain their cars in good technical condition.
And what is overseas? The statistics are even better there. Research by the American J.D. Power, fixing all (even the smallest) problems that arise during the operation of machines, show that over the past 10 years the number of comments has already halved! In 2003, there were an average of 273 problem parameters per 100 three-year-olds, and in 2013 this number dropped to just 126 (data from the 2013 U.S. Vehicle Dependability Study).
However, if we talk not about the "average" car, but about models of specific brands, then you can see that depending on the year of manufacture, reliability can vary within very wide limits. For example, according to the TUV rating, the reliability of Renault cars has dropped significantly over the past decade. In the 2004 report, the Laguna and Megane models, four to five years old, are in quite decent places - on par with the Audi A6 and BMW 5 Series. Of the used cars surveyed, only 10.5% of Laguna and 11.3% of Megane were seriously damaged. Over the years, the situation has changed radically.
In a 2013 report, Laguna and Megana, aged four to five, are already at the bottom of the list, at 18% and 23%. Even lower - Renault Kangoo (23.2%), and the most unreliable car was recognized as the related Dacia Logan (25.8%).
A similar drop in quality is observed with Citroen. If the Xsara golf-class model in 2004 surpassed the Audi and BMW business sedans in reliability, showing the result in only 9.8% of faulty cars at the age of 4-5 years, then the Citroen C4 that replaced it breaks down almost twice as often (16, 7%).

A year ago, the British organization Warranty Direct, which collects statistics on warranty and post-warranty repairs of cars in the UK, published a rating of the worst cars in the last 15 years. The list is shocking: it consists almost entirely of the flagship models of the German car industry. It was a real surprise that even such models were included in it, which, on the contrary, were called the most reliable in other ratings. The worst ten cars, in terms of Warranty Direct, looks like this:
- Audi RS 6 (2002-2011 years of release)
- BMW M5 (2004-2011)
- Mercedes-Benz SL (2002-2012)
- Mercedes-Benz Viano (1996-2004)
- Mercedes-Benz CL (2000-2007)
- Audi A6 allroad (2000-2005)
- Bentley Continental GT (2003-2012)
- Porsche 911 (body 996) (2001-2006)
- Range Rover (2002-2012)
- Citroen XM (1994-2000)
This amazing selection of machines can be easily explained: the experts took into account not only the total number of breakdowns, but - more importantly - also the cost of repairs. This explains why the Porsche 911 and Mercedes-Benz SL were blacklisted. Of course, the comparison of the cost of repairs is only partially fair, but it should be noted that the rating taking into account the “monetary factor” gives more correct results than without it.
Although without taking into account the "price of the issue", the reliability of many respected brands raises serious doubts. For example, statistics on engine breakdowns do not favor Audi, BMW, Mini and Volkswagen, Warranty Direct experts say. For every 27 audi cars there is one motor breakdown. Worse is only the MG Rover brand, which has one breakdown for every 13 cars. Well, the best results were shown by the brands Honda and Toyota, which have one engine breakdown in 344 and 171 cars, respectively.
Not only in Warranty Direct research, but also in American rankings, these brands do not show the best results. J.D. Power brands such as Audi, Mini and Volkswagen also rank in the top ten for reliability when judging vehicles at age three. And BMW also performed lower than the industry average.
To be sure, you can refer to another independent rating - Consumer Reports, which contains statistics of calls to American car services from 2003 to 2012. The top twenty cars, which are said to have received “significantly more than average” hits, included such expensive models as the BMW 7 Series, BMW X5, Mercedes-Benz GL, Mini Cooper S and Volkswagen Touareg.

Myth 4. "The British" are the most problematic
Testing new models of Jaguar and Land Rover, we note from time to time that British engineering has made great strides in recent years. Take, for example, all-aluminum bodies: this solution is now used not only on sports cars, but also - for the first time in history - on purebred SUVs. Both on highways and on serious off-roading, these cars will not give way to anyone, but all words of admiration usually have to be accompanied by remarks that have already set the teeth on edge about reliability ratings.
No joke: in J.D. Power land brand Rover has been repeatedly ranked as the worst of them all, and Jaguar moved up just five lines in the latest rankings. If for 100 used Lexus at the age of three years there are 71 noted problems, then Land Rovers have 220.
However, representatives of the British brand say that the quality of the machines has improved significantly in recent years. Indian concern Tata, which acquired Jaguar Land Rover in 2008, has made significant financial investments in reliability and innovation.
To find any confirmation that the unreliability of British brands is already an outdated myth, you need to seriously try. Well, for example, in the latest ranking of the worst ADAC cars, there are no English models. Also, in the twenty most unreliable models according to Consumer Reports, there are currently not a single Jaguar and Land Rover car, despite the fact that there is a BMW 7-series and X5 (statistics of calls to car services from 2003 to 2012.) That is, according to this study suggests that the Jaguar XJ and Range Rover sport surpass them in quality. However, the fact that the "British" were not among the worst here is still a weak consolation.
But a fresh study by Warranty Direct is already inspiring hope: the Jaguar brand entered the Top 5 in engine reliability, behind only Honda, Toyota, Mercedes and Volvo. True, experts immediately make a reservation: the most expensive warranty case over the past 15 years has been a Range Rover engine breakdown. Repair cost 13,000 pounds, which is equivalent to 680,000 rubles.

Curious reliability tests are carried out by our colleagues from Autoreview. At the test site, they simulate the operation of the machine in various modes, and the loads are increased. This makes it possible to assess the endurance of machines at an accelerated pace and to identify many "congenital diseases" of certain structures. Many models do not stand up: serious breakdowns occur long before the end of the tests. For example, on a Chevrolet Aveo assembled in Kaliningrad, the gearbox withstood only 18,000 km, the shock absorbers started flowing much earlier, and the front stabilizer nuts were unscrewed already at the first thousand kilometers.
Let it be difficult to judge the reliability of all machines from one copy, but when in comparative test direct competitors are involved, the results become more revealing. Take, for example, the parallel durability tests of Renault Duster and Chevrolet Niva. Some buyers of domestic models are convinced that available foreign cars are not much superior to Russian cars, but the difference in reliability turned out to be huge.
Tests simulating 100,000 km on road different typesincluding the serious off-roading and cobblestones revealed the Duster's suspension to be commendable. For the first time in the history of Autoreview life tests, after a long test, the suspension did not require replacement of a single element. But the diagnostics of the motor based on the results of a long-term test showed that it wears out much faster than it should be. The model also had many other disadvantages, but they are all essentially nothing compared to the problems that Niva had. Experts noted that everything that can rust, including the cylinder block, rusted under the hood. During the test on the cobblestone road "Shniva" had to change 10 (!) Shock absorbers. In the gearbox, the teeth of the fifth gear collapsed and it was jammed.

Quality rating from vdTUV
The vsTUV organization annually publishes a fresh rating, which contains the highest quality and reliable cars... This is the German Association for Technical Supervision.
A special feature of the agency is that they work in Germany, analyze the local market and rely on the performance of used cars. It is very difficult to objectively assess the quality of new cars. There is a minimum amount of initial data, plus the cars have not yet had time to travel a long enough distance to talk about some factory weak points and congenital problems.
Experts of the TUV association are extremely thorough in their work, trying to objectively select the highest quality and not particularly. They rely on information about the technical condition, identified malfunctions after a certain time from the start of operation. In fact, their study makes it clear what problems a particular car may have, and how likely it is to face expensive repairs as the vehicle ages. The results of the maintenance of about 9 million cars are taken as a basis, checked for more than 100 parameters. But 18 of them are considered key. Namely, problems with the engine, gearbox, exhaust system, steering, suspension, brakes, lighting, etc. As a result, the percentage of breakdowns was displayed for each car in the corresponding age category.
The published rating among the highest quality passenger cars of 2019 includes several categories of cars. They were divided based on age. Some will consider these studies not particularly objective, since only the German market is taken into account here. But in reality, most of the cars sold in Germany are also represented in Russia. The same assembly, the same configurations. Yes, the quality of roads in Russia is much worse, and the climate is more severe. Therefore, the percentage of breakdowns and malfunctions during operation will be slightly higher. Although this still does not change the alignment of forces and allows you to determine the highest quality and most reliable cars sold in the world and in the territory of the Russian Federation in particular.

A more authoritative opinion is insurance and statistical agencies, large auto publishers that study the reliability of cars using their own methods and regularly publish. The most popular are TÜV Report; DEKRA Used Car Report; ADAC Car Reliability Ratings; Warranty Direct Reliability Index. Top-100 UK Cars; Consumer Reports: 10 Most Reliable Cars; Consumer Reports: 30 Best Used Cars; J.D. Power and Associates Dependability Study ... These are German, British and American sources.
The compilers of the ratings not only interview the owners of cars of different years of production, but also analyze the insured events, the service history of each car. For example, the German Technical Inspection Association (TUV) collects data from ten million vehicles year after year, and each vehicle is evaluated according to a hundred parameters. Another German Automobile Inspectorate (DEKRA) has one and a half times more sample. The ADAC Automobile Club has 18 million members from across Europe. This is a huge array of data that allows you to identify, among other things, the real percentage of breakdowns (malfunctions).
